Abstract
A ventilation device, in particular for heating, cooling and/or humidifying air in residential buildings, includes a duct-shaped housing () with an air inlet opening () and an air outlet opening (), and a fan impeller () as well as a filter unit, heat exchange unit and/or heating coil unit () arranged in the main flow direction (Z) of an air flow generated by the fan impeller (). An air guiding device () is arranged in the flow direction (Z) of the air flow in front of a suction nozzle ()—configured as a flow conditioner, includes a bar structure with air guiding bars-such that a flow inlet opening is configured on the suction side at an axial height in front of the flow inlet opening () by the bar structure whose opening surface is smaller than the opening surface of the flow inlet opening ().
